Appetite with Author Sheila Grinell In-Person
Born in a taxi in Manhattan, Sheila Grinell studied at the
Bronx High School of Science, Harvard University, and the
University of California, Berkeley. Towards the end of her
forty-year career as a creator of science museums, she
began to write fiction. Appetite is her debut novel.“Sheila Grinell’s debut novel Appetite takes us into the heart of a family being torn apart by
conflicting beliefs about what constitutes love, marriage, and success. Do parents have the right
to try to stop an adult child from marrying if they see disaster looming, or should they back off and
wait to pick up the pieces? In this tight, well- written novel, Grinell highlights the conflict between
youthful idealism and adult disillusionment in ways that are both moving and thought-provoking.”
